dc.descriptionThe development of new and complex aircraft stimulates, more and more, the development of flight simulators. A flight simulator reproduces the dynamic model behavior of an aircraft, so the user can interact with the Simulator more realistically. Due to the relevance of the theme, the Group of Ergonomic Researches in Design of the Department of Design of UDESC carried out the project and mechanical production of a robotic platform with six degrees of freedom (6 DOF) for the study of a flight Simulator in immersive virtual reality. This study deals with the automation of the platform developed in order to make the movements of the flight simulator feasible in an environment of immersive virtual reality. With this purpose the technologies applied are described and the results achieved have been presented up to the present stage of development. The research envisages improving the standards of movement generated by flight simulators.pt-BR
